Microsoft Surface Pro 5 release date: Device to launch in June to take on Apple's new Macbooks?

The latest buzz about the Microsoft Surface Pro 5 is that the next-generation laptop hybrid will be released in June. Microsoft reportedly wants to steal the thunder from the new Macbooks that Apple is rumored to release in July.

There's no official information to corroborate this yet, but given the steep competition between the two tech giants, it won't be a big surprise that Microsoft will put out the Microsoft Surface Pro 5 in June.

Microsoft Surface Pro 5, successor of the Surface Pro 4 (pictured) might arrive as early as June. Microsoft

However, looking at Microsoft's Surface Pro release history, this may be a bit of a tall order. The Redmond-based company came out with the Surface Pro 3 in June 2014 while Surface Pro 4 came a bit late in October last year.

Given the time Microsoft has to work on the Microsoft Surface Pro 5, which is definitely shorter than before, a June release becomes a bit unlikely. Add to that a report from ZDNet that claims the new Surface Pro iteration won't be out until spring next year.

According to the tech portal, Microsoft will wait for the new breed of Intel processors called the Kaby Lake to be released. The units, however, will only be available by the end of the year, thus making a June release improbable.

Because of this, Microsoft is even postponing the release of the Microsoft Surface Book 2, the Redstone 2 and even the long-rumored Microsoft Surface Phone.

As for the specs of the Microsoft Surface Pro 5, rumor has it that it will boast a beautiful 13.3-inch display with 4K resolution and a rechargeable Surface Pen, which is definitely an exciting and game-changing upgrade to an accessory.

The 2-in-1 device will allegedly come with a fingerprint sensor and a longer battery life courtesy of the Intel processor Microsoft will be using. Whether or not this will all be in the Microsoft Surface Pro 5, users may find out as early as June.
